The Energy Pavilion is gone now, only the classic front facade of the building remains as of 2018, Wonders of Life dome is still there as of November 2018, the Odyssey Pavilion is still there but blacked out and locked up, both Innoventions East and West were gutted and walled off (except for Eletric Umbrella) with just part of East being used as a character meetup area. The Seas and Land Pavilions are still there and I got to dive the tank while there! :) The Imagination Pavilion is still there, but the top floor in the glass pyramid was closed off. The World showcase half of the park is still fully open as of November 2018. The Coca-Cola Experience is still there and even the classic PhotoShop by Spaceship Earth is still there.

The original plan was to have an elaborate dark ride going through the human body. As you would've gone through the lungs, the walls ceiling, and floor would've "breathed" in and out. I was bitterly disappointed when, after Eisner came in, it was announced that the dark ride was canceled in favor of a motion simulator, which would use elements from the 1987 movie Innerspace. .............. I thought Body Wars was okay, but I think the dark ride might've had more lasting appeal.

+NotWatching666999 although rides at Disney don't always need sponsors, the pavilion was one that constantly was being updated with the help of MetLife, it's sponsor. Once MetLife was no longer sponsoring, the attractions were not being updated, and everything in the pavilion grew very outdated, and things were breaking down. Because of this, there was a drastic decline in people actually going to the pavilion, and eventually Disney decided to shut it down altogether. The pavilion was great I agree, but Disney tends to prefer looking ahead to make new projects instead of digging up old, outdated ones.
